How do you know if someones phone is on Do Not Disturb?

Most obviously, you'll see a large dark grey notification on the lock screen. This will also tell you how long the mode will be on for. If there's room for it (the X- and 11-series handsets don't, because of the notch), a faint little crescent-moon icon will appear in the top bar on your iPhone or iPad's screen.

What happens to texts when Do Not Disturb is on?

With DND mode, all incoming calls and text messages, as well as Facebook and Twitter notifications, are suppressed and hidden from the user until DND mode is deactivated.

Do texts say delivered on Do Not Disturb?

They'll be told the message was delivered. That does not equate to it having been read, just like if they sent you a message when the phone wasn't on DND and you didn't open messages and read it.

How do you get through someone's Do Not Disturb?

  1. Call Once and Call Again Within 3 minutes. The default Do Not Disturb Mode setting allows Calls to go through if someone Calls Again from the same Phone Number within three minutes of the first Call. ...
  2. Call At A Different Time. ...
  3. Call From Different Number.

Does iMessage notify do not disturb?

It's perfect for sleeping, going to movie theaters, driving, working, and so much more. However, since the release of iOS 15, other iPhone users have had the option to “Notify Anyway” when you're using Do Not Disturb mode if they text you using iMessage.

What does caller hear when Do Not Disturb is on?

Answer: A: Do Not Disturb does not have the caller hear a busy signal. The call just goes to Voicemail. Do Not Disturb silences the notifications you receive, it does not decline the call.

Does iPhone have Do Not Disturb for texts?

Go to Settings > Do Not Disturb. Turn on Scheduled and set a schedule. Choose when you want to receive alerts, calls, and notifications: Silence: Choose to silence calls and notifications always or only when the device is locked.

Why did my messages turn green for one person?

If your iPhone messages are green, it means that they're being sent as SMS text messages rather than as iMessages, which appear in blue. iMessages only work between Apple users. You'll always see green when writing to Android users, or when you're not connected to the internet.
